1. Učit se
  2. /
  3. Kurzy
  4. /
  5. Time Series Analysis in SQL Server

Connected

Cvičení

Převod řetězců na data

Funkce CONVERT() se chová podobně jako CAST(). Při převodu řetězců na data dělají obě funkce v zákulisí přesně totéž. I když jsme v předchozím cvičení v kapitole 1 použili všechny tři parametry funkce CONVERT(), tady nám postačí jen dva: datový typ a vstupní výraz.

V tomto cvičení se znovu podíváme na tabulku dbo.Dates. Tentokrát ale budeme pracovat s daty z naší německé pobočky. Aby bylo možné německá data správně zpracovat, použijeme příkaz SET LANGUAGE, který změní jazyk aktuální relace na němčinu. To ovlivní formáty data a času i systémové zprávy.

Nejdříve zkus dotázat tabulku dbo.Dates a podívej se, čím se liší od předchozího cvičení.

Pokyny

100 XP
  • Pomocí funkce CONVERT() převeď sloupec DateText na datový typ date.
  • Potom pomocí funkce CONVERT() převeď sloupec DateText na datový typ DATETIME2(7).